CVE-2025-20794: Input Validation
In Modem, there is a possible system crash due to improper input validation. This could lead to remote denial of service, if a UE has connected to a rogue base station controlled by the attacker, with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is not needed for exploitation. Patch ID: MOLY01689259 / MOLY01586470; Issue ID: MSV-4847.

Which MediaTek devices are affected by CVE-2025-20794?
CVE-2025-20794 affects MediaTek NR15, NR16, NR17, and NR17r models.
